I have received a new aquarium set up kit for Christmas and it came with a 35 gallon (I think) aquarium, (31.5" by 11.8" by 15.7") a fluorescent canopy and light, an AquaClear 200 power filter, a thermometer, two fake plants, a fish net, nutrafin max flake food, cycle,AquaPlus, and waste control water conditioner a heater and gravel. Is there anything else that I would need (other then fish :P)

Before you set it up i suggest you get some water conditioner and a product called
cycle:
Contains beneficial bacteria; nitrosomonas and nitrobacter
- Works together with other beneficialk strains to eliminate harmful toxins
- Super concentrated
- The ideal mix of beneficial bacteria to make the aquarium water purer and the environment healthy

it will save you allot of time and probably with reduced fish loss during the cycle process.

I would suggest you buy some water testing equipment as well, including a ph tester, ammonia testing, nitrite and nitrate tester.

I would also suggest you read into "how to cycle your aquarium"  read up on this website for further in depth instructions http://www.firsttankguide.net/cycle.php
